To remove paint from a vertical surface like a door, you’ll need a chemical paint stripper that’s available in a paste or gel form to save any damage or droplets leaking down the surface or onto the floor. Step 6: Remove paint using a paint scraper or putty knife

WebGently scrape it away with a putty knife or paint scraper (tip: thicken the stripper by coating it with sawdust for easier removal).
